Consumer Description

At around 68K miles, we started experiencing rough shifting and aggressive clunking into gear while driving. On getting the transmission checked, we were told we would require a new transmission in the near future. At this time, however, no codes came up on the reader, and no warning lights were on. Dark fluid and metal shavings were found by the transmission professional's inspection at both a Ford dealership and a private transmission shop. On driving home from the shop, the rough shifting and bucking became so severe, we felt unsafe completing the drive home and turned back to the shop. There were still no warning lights on, however it was determined that the transmission had failed completely and the truck was no longer drivable. This resulted in a new transmission having to be installed with the truck only having 68K miles on it.
